DODEX+: A new network coding scheme for mesh networks in mobile cloud computing

Research output: Contribution to journalConference articlepeer-review

Abstract

Wireless access networks constitute an important part of mobile doud computing. Using mesh networks is a promising solution to quickly provide connectivity infrastructure for cloud service access. While mesh networks can be easily set up, the wireless nature of the links interconnecting mesh routers compromises the network performances. Network coding is a new technique for capacity enhancement in wireless networks. In a previous work, we have defined DODEX as a network coding scheme. In this paper, we propose a new network coding scheme called DODEX+, which is an extension of DODEX, to improve the performances of wireless mesh networks. The novelty of DODEX+ is the re-encoding of coded packets with other codable flows to maximize the coding chances. The simulation results show interesting gains in throughput and number of coded packets.
